Choosing the Right Podcast Editing Software

Choosing the right software is a critical first step in your workflow. Some popular options include:

  • Audacity (Free): Basic and powerful, ideal for beginners.
  • Adobe Audition (Paid): Professional-grade software with advanced editing features.
  • GarageBand (Free on Mac): Easy-to-use for simple podcast editing.
  • Reaper (Paid): Highly customizable with low pricing.

Each software has its advantages and unique workflows, so select one that matches your requirements.

Key Elements of Podcast Editing

  • Cutting out mistakes: Remove long pauses, filler words, or errors.
  • Balancing levels: Ensure consistent volume across all audio tracks.
  • Noise reduction: Clean up background noise for a professional sound.
  • Adding music and sound effects: Create an immersive audio experience with intro/outro music and transitions.

Best Podcast Editing Software for Quick Production

SoftwareBest ForPrice
Adobe AuditionProfessional-grade editing$20.99/month
AudacityFree and simple editingFree
GarageBandMac users, basic editingFree
DescriptAI-based editingStarts at $15/month
AlituAutomated post-production$32/month
ReaperCustomizable, budget-friendly$60 one-time fee
